
"EAST ROCKAWAY, NY - A Brooklyn man was arrested after he scammed a 74-year-old woman out of $117,000, police said. According to Nassau County police, the 46-year-old man, Jinqin Jiang, was arrested on Monday and charged with third-degree attempted grand larceny and resisting arrest, police said. He was released on an appearance ticket, but further investigation revealed that he is in the United States illegally and is subject to removal proceedings, police said."
"According to police, the woman received a message that her computer was compromised; she was told to withdraw funds from her bank in order to keep her money safe, police said. She complied and withdrew the money, but it wasn't until after she handed it over to various unknown men, that she realized she was being scammed, police said. The NCPD is urging community members to be on alert for potential scams and frauds."
